In the vivid inner-city residential area of Mascot, New South Wales, the Mascot Level 2 Electrician plays an essential component in handling and expanding the crucial electrical power network. In contrast to a conventional electrician, that mainly concentrates on in-house electrical job, such as wiring, outlets, and lighting on the consumer side of the meter, a Mascot Level 2 Electrician is an accredited to the electric grid. This customized profession necessitates rigorous training and qualification from key network companies like Ausgrid and Endeavour Power, which regulate the area's electrical facilities near Sydney Flight terminal.

Becoming accredited as a Mascot Level 2 Electrician calls for prior credentials as an electrician with a Certification III in Electrotechnology. The next action involves completing ASP Level 2 training into four key groups. These classifications outline the certain tasks that a Mascot Level 2 Electrician is authorized to execute lawfully. Course 2A entails disconnecting and reconnecting power lines at the connection point, required for jobs like switchboard upgrades, improvements, or tornado damage fixings. Course 2B permits working with below ground service lines, such as trenching, cable laying, and installing or repairing below ground columns commonly located in modern-day Mascot advancements. Course 2C concentrates on above service lines, including the installation and fixing of overhanging conductors, crucial for older residential properties or areas with airborne solutions. Finally, Course 2D covers metering and solution devices stimulating, allowing the electrician to take care of jobs like mounting, eliminating, or moving electrical energy meters, consisting of modern smart Level 2 Electricians Mascot meters for exact and certified power surveillance.

A dedicated Mascot Level 2 Electrician supplies essential solutions for both property and business homeowner in the location. When home owners in Mascot receive an electrical defect notification from their energy distributor, generally concerning customer mains, the point of accessory, or a worn-out exclusive power post, just a Mascot Level 2 Electrician has the essential credentials to take care of the problem and complete the needed documents. These troubles are commonly an outcome of ecological damages to electrical components, such as cable television insulation destruction as a result of prolonged direct exposure to intense sunshine. Overlooking such notifications may cause power disconnection, highlighting the crucial role of a regional Mascot Level 2 Electrician in making certain safety and security and continuous power supply.

Additionally, improving residential properties frequently requires the skills of a Level 2 Electrician in Mascot. Lots of residences in Mascot, especially older ones, just have single-phase power, which may not fulfill the demands of contemporary home appliances like ducted air conditioning, electrical vehicle chargers, or huge kitchen area equipment. The Level 2 Electrician in Mascot manages the complex process of upgrading a property's power supply to three-phase, including updating the customer keys and working together with the network driver. This upgrade is a considerable task that guarantees the property's electrical system can suit a larger lots securely and successfully, supporting the boosting power requirements of the neighborhood.
